19.1 General description
19.2 General behavior
The PN512 operation is determined by a state machine capable of performing a set of
commands. A command is executed by writing a command code (see
CommandReg register.
Arguments and/or data necessary to process a command are exchanged via the FIFO
buffer.

Each command that needs a data bit stream (or data byte stream) as an input
immediately processes any data in the FIFO buffer. An exception to this rule is the
Transceive command. Using this command, transmission is started with the
BitFramingReg register’s StartSend bit.
Each command that needs a certain number of arguments, starts processing only
when it has received the correct number of arguments from the FIFO buffer.
The FIFO buffer is not automatically cleared when commands start. This makes it
possible to write command arguments and/or the data bytes to the FIFO buffer and
then start the command.
Each command can be interrupted by the host writing a new command code to the
CommandReg register, for example, the Idle command.
